# 使用Dockerfile部署Nginx的全面指南 ## 一、概述 在本指南中,我们将逐步学习如何使用Dockerfile部署NginxNginx是一款高性能的HTTP和反向代理服务器,而Docker则提供了一套轻量级的容器化技术,便于将应用程序及其依赖项打包到一个可移植的容器中。通过这次学习,你将掌握Docker的基本使用、Nginx的基本配置以及将应用部署到Docker容器中。 #
原创 1月前
4阅读
一、使用Dockerfile制作镜像前面的博客中已经介绍了如何基于容器制作镜像,此方法的原理是使用一个正在运行的容器,根据生产所需进行配置更改等操作后,使其满足生产环境,再将这个容器打包制作为镜像,这样类似于快照制作镜像的方式尽管操作还算比较简单,但是当生产环境规模增大,配置变得越来越复杂后,就会显得很臃肿很笨拙。所以下面使用Docker搭建LNMP介绍另一种最为普遍最为常用的容器镜像制作方式——
转载 2023-08-24 15:58:44
195阅读
dockerfile nginx
原创 2018-01-12 01:59:16
2077阅读
1点赞
Docker 是一个轻量级容器技术,可以实现跨平台的快速部署和管理。而 Nginx 是一个高性能的 Web 服务器和反向代理服务器,常用于构建静态网站和应用程序。结合 Docker 和 Nginx,可以实现快速部署和管理 Web 服务。 ## Dockerfile 部署 Nginx ### 1. 创建 Dockerfile 首先,我们需要创建一个 Dockerfile 文件来定义 Nginx
原创 2月前
67阅读
# Dockerfile Nginx部署教程 ## 1. 简介 Docker是一个开源的容器化平台,可以帮助开发者轻松地构建、部署和运行应用程序。Nginx是一个高性能的Web服务器和反向代理服务器。本教程将教会你如何使用Dockerfile来构建和部署Nginx容器。 ## 2. 整体流程 以下是实现"Dockerfile Nginx部署"的整体流程,我们将使用表格来展示每个步骤。 ```
原创 10月前
140阅读
Dockerfile 代码From hub.c.163.com/public/nginx:1.2.1 RUN rm -v /etc/nginx/nginx.conf ADD nginx.conf /etc/nginx/ RUN echo "daemon off;" >> /etc/nginx/nginx.conf RUN chown -R www-data:www-data /va
转载 2023-06-13 18:42:19
198阅读
docker安装nginx部署(CentOS7.5)文章包含:1,docker部署配置nginx 2,docker部署配置filebeat 3,docker部署配置kibana1,nginx镜像并启动测试第一步:下载nginx镜像docker pull nginx第二步:镜像下载成功后使用如下命令启动nginxdocker run --name testnginx -p 8088:80 -d n
转载 2023-07-11 13:29:07
299阅读
# 部署nginxDockerfile 在现代软件开发中,容器化技术已经变得越来越流行。Docker是一种常用的容器化平台,它允许开发者将应用程序和其依赖项打包成一个独立的容器,并在任何环境中运行。在本文中,我们将通过编写一个Dockerfile,来演示如何部署一个简单的Nginx服务器。 ## Dockerfile是什么? Dockerfile是一个用于自动化构建Docker镜像的文本文
原创 9月前
104阅读
首先说明一下踩过的坑:win10分为专业版,企业版,家庭版,还有一个教育版 -_-!是不是很坑爹,各种版本尼玛烦不烦。网上查了一下,这几个版本的级别是企业版>教育版>专业版>家庭版。重点来了,家庭版的不能开启Hyper-V,也就是只能按照低版本的windows(win7,win8)来安装docker toolbox。当然如果你的家庭版能够升级为专业版也是可行的,不过我一直没能升级
转载 11月前
96阅读
使用nginx部署前端项目(超详细教程)(所使用前端模版已经上传到个人资源,各位敬请免费领取) 所有文章不设限,我们相遇偶然,相散坦然,互不打扰,各自安好,向阳而生1.安装nginx直接安装报错复现yum -y install nginx解释:Nginx在CentOS官方软件仓库中不可用,但它在EPEL (额外的CentOS软件包)软件仓库中可用,因此安装前需要先安装EPEL软件仓库正确安装方式1
系统环境➜ ~ cat /proc/version Linux version 4.18.0-80.el8.x86_64 (mockbuild@kbuilder.bsys.centos.org) (gcc version 8.2.1 20180905 (Red Hat 8.2.1-3) (GCC)) #1 SMP Tue Jun 4 09:19:46 UTC 2019 ➜ ~ cat /et
转载 11月前
116阅读
# 使用Nginx Dockerfile部署Vue项目 在前端开发中,Vue.js 是一个流行的 JavaScript 框架,可以帮助开发者快速构建单页面应用程序。而在部署 Vue 项目时,通常会使用 Nginx 作为静态资源服务器。为了更方便地部署 Vue 项目,我们可以使用 Docker 镜像来打包 Vue 项目和 Nginx 服务。 ## Dockerfile 配置 首先,创建一个 D
原创 5月前
89阅读
# 如何通过Dockerfile部署前端应用到Nginx ## 一、整体流程 下面是实现“dockerfile通过nginx部署前端”这一任务的整体流程。你可以按照以下步骤逐步操作。 ```mermaid erDiagram Frontend -->|Dockerfile| Nginx: Deploy ``` ```mermaid flowchart TD Start --
原创 2月前
43阅读
# 使用Docker部署Vue项目的流程 ## 介绍 Vue.js是一款流行的JavaScript前端框架,用于构建单页面应用程序(SPA)。在开发和部署Vue项目时,使用Docker可以简化环境配置和部署过程,提高开发效率。本文将介绍如何使用Docker部署Vue项目,并提供了详细的步骤和示例代码。 ## 准备工作 在开始之前,确保你已经安装了以下软件: - Docker:用于创建和管
原创 9月前
47阅读
# Docker部署Nginx Dockerfile模式 Docker 是一种轻量级容器化技术,可用于快速构建、打包和部署应用程序。Nginx 是一个流行的开源 Web 服务器,也是一个反向代理服务器。在本文中,我们将介绍如何使用 DockerfileNginx 部署到 Docker 中。 ## 为什么使用Docker部署Nginx 使用 Docker 部署 Nginx 有很多优点,包
原创 3月前
17阅读
文章目录前言一、tomcat服务器1.安装tomcat2.配置文件二 node服务器1.安装node.js2.运行前端包三 nginx服务器1.安装nginx2.修改配置文件 前言在windows系统中,前端将代码打包后,可以直接通过浏览器进行访问。但是这时的前端包只是运行在浏览器上,而真正前端运行需要以服务器作为依托。前端包相当于鱼,而运行前端的服务器相当于鱼缸,今天我们来聊聊前端项目部
转载 8月前
83阅读
文章目录用Docker部署Django+uWSGI+Nginx创建Centos容器安装Python及pip安装MySQL使Django连接到MySQL尝试运行Django测试服务器运行uWSGI服务器运行Nginx服务器制作Docker镜像 用Docker部署Django+uWSGI+Nginx本文是在一个Centos容器中安装Python、Django、uWSGI、Nginx等软件,运行Dja
转载 11月前
135阅读
定义:Dockerfile用来构建镜像的文本文档,文本文档包含了构建镜像所需的指令和说明。构建好的镜像内会有一个 /usr/share/nginx/html/index.html的文件。在一个空目录下,新建一个名为Dockerfile的文件,并添加下面内容:FROM nginx RUN echo '构建nginx镜像' 〉 /usr/share/nginx/html/index.htmlFROM:
转载 2023-07-11 01:05:49
652阅读
1、编写Dockerfile文件,指定nginx版本,dockerfile内容如下FROM centos:7MAINTAINER llodyWORKDIR /usr/local/srcRUN yum install -y wgetRUN wget http://nginx.org/download/nginx-1.7.8.tar.gzRUN tar zxvf nginx-1.7.8.tar.gzW
原创 2021-12-01 15:14:40
869阅读
# 使用 Docker 部署 Nginx 的详细教程 Docker 是一种轻量级的虚拟化技术,可以让开发者轻松地创建、部署和运行应用程序。在本文中,我们将学习如何使用 Dockerfile 文件来部署 Nginx 服务器。Nginx 是一个高性能的 HTTP 和反向代理服务器,非常适合用于静态网页的托管。 ## 1. 准备工作 在开始之前,请确保你已经在系统中安装了 Docker。可以通过以
原创 10天前
33阅读
  • 1
  • 2
  • 3
  • 4
  • 5